My song on my QY-70 sequencer has tempo changes.

But Midi-Ox seems to ignore the tempo changes when i record lively the song from my Qy to the computer sequencer thru Midi-Ox.

I tried the Log file, since it a sort of mf2t utility, but the tempo changes are not take in account.

Is it normal because Midi-Ox would not consider the tempo event ?

Yes it is normal.  Tempo events are not transmitted in the MIDI stream. There is no way to transfer that information in MIDI unless you are syncing to a sequencer using MIDI sync.  MIDI-OX's MIDI Sync is completely separate from the Logging facility: MIDI-OX is not a sequencer.

However, a log converted to a MIDI file using the T2MF utility will still sound correct because it positions each event as it was recorded in linear time, but the bar lines will probably not line up.
